在创建词典时,文本文件的出现次数计数不起作用可能是由于以下原因之一:
- 文件路径错误:请确保提供的文件路径是正确的,并且文件存在于指定的位置。可以使用绝对路径或相对路径来指定文件路径。
- 文件编码问题:文本文件可能使用了不支持的编码格式。请确保使用正确的编码格式打开文本文件,例如UTF-8或GBK等常见编码格式。
- 文件读取方式错误:在读取文本文件时,需要使用适当的读取方式。常见的读取方式包括按行读取、按字符读取或按单词读取等。根据具体需求选择适当的读取方式。
- 计数算法错误:在创建词典时,需要使用适当的计数算法来统计文本文件中单词的出现次数。常见的计数算法包括哈希表、字典等。确保选择合适的算法来实现计数功能。
- 文件内容格式错误:文本文件的内容可能存在格式问题,导致计数不起作用。请确保文本文件的内容按照预期的格式进行存储,例如每个单词占一行或使用适当的分隔符进行分割。
针对以上问题,可以尝试以下解决方案:
- 检查文件路径:确认文件路径是否正确,并确保文件存在于指定位置。
- 检查文件编码:使用适当的编码格式打开文本文件,确保文件内容能够正确解析。
- 使用正确的读取方式:根据需求选择适当的读取方式,例如按行读取或按单词读取等。
- 使用合适的计数算法:选择适当的计数算法来统计文本文件中单词的出现次数,例如使用哈希表或字典等数据结构。
- 检查文件内容格式:确保文本文件的内容按照预期的格式进行存储,例如每个单词占一行或使用适当的分隔符进行分割。
对于腾讯云相关产品,可以考虑使用以下服务来处理文本文件的计数问题:
- 腾讯云对象存储(COS):用于存储和管理文本文件,提供高可靠性和可扩展性。可以使用COS提供的API来读取和处理文本文件。
- 腾讯云云函数(SCF):用于编写和运行无服务器函数,可以使用SCF来实现文本文件的计数功能。
- 腾讯云人工智能(AI):提供自然语言处理(NLP)相关的服务,可以使用AI服务来处理文本文件中的语义和关键词提取等任务。
请注意,以上提到的腾讯云产品仅作为示例,具体选择和使用需根据实际需求和情况进行决策。